Content
The primary aims of this unit are to enable students to develop an understanding of cultural diversity, and to equip them to respond appropriately to social and cultural difference. It outlines the core features of culture and communication as human constructs, and explores key questions concerning interactions between groups that are defined by cultural, ethnic, socio-economic or religious differences. The unit provides students with a conceptual understanding of intercultural communication as well as practical skills for interacting across a range of cultural contexts. Perspectives on cultural competence will be explored and illustrated with case studies and examples from a variety of international settings.
